CPG Sec 540.370 Fish and Fishery Products - Decomposition

FinalOffice of Inspections and Investigations Human Foods Program01/01/2009

Description

The purpose of this document is to provide guidance for FDA staff on FDA’s direct reference enforcement policy on decomposition in fish and fishery products.
